top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

                      打造属于自己的区块链游戏:创作与收益并存的

                      • 2025-02-21 03:00:57

                            随着区块链技术的迅猛发展,区块链游戏逐渐成为了一个热门的领域。玩家不仅可以享受游戏的乐趣,更可以通过自己参与游戏的方式获取真实的经济收益。而如果你有兴趣自己制作一款区块链游戏,那么将会是一个令人激动且充满挑战的旅程。在这篇文章中,我们将深入探讨如何自制区块链游戏,从梦想到现实,覆盖游戏设计、技术实现、经济模型、市场推广等方面,带您全面了解如何进入这一新兴领域。

                            区块链游戏的现状与前景

                            区块链游戏是通过区块链技术创作的游戏,玩家可以在游戏中拥有自己的虚拟资产,这些资产可以是数字藏品、角色、道具等。与传统游戏不同,区块链游戏的资产是唯一且不可篡改的,玩家的投资和努力都是有保障的。

                            目前,区块链游戏市场正在快速增长,越来越多的玩家和开发者涌入这个领域。根据市场研究公司的数据,区块链游戏的用户已经超过了数百万,并且这个数字呈现出持续上升的趋势。未来,随着区块链技术的不断进步和应用场景的不断扩展,区块链游戏有望在游戏行业中占据越来越重要的地位。

                            自制区块链游戏的基本步骤

                            制作一款区块链游戏涉及多个步骤,下面我们将逐一分析这些关键环节。

                            1. 设计游戏概念

                            首先,你需要一个有趣的游戏概念。考虑到区块链游戏的独特性质,你可以考虑将区块链的特性融入游戏玩法中,比如虚拟资产的拥有权、稀缺性以及玩家之间的经济互动。游戏的设计要兼顾趣味性与经济性,使得玩家在享受游戏的同时,能够感受到获得收益的乐趣。

                            2. 选择适合的区块链平台

                            选择一个适合的区块链平台是成功的关键。以太坊、EOS、Binance Smart Chain等都是较为流行的选择。你需要考虑平台的用户基础、交易速度、使用成本以及社区支持等因素,确保所选平台能够满足游戏的需求。

                            3. 开发游戏逻辑与智能合约

                            在确定了平台之后,接下来是开发游戏的核心逻辑和智能合约。智能合约是区块链游戏的核心,它能够确保游戏内资产的安全与可信性。开发者需要拥有一定的编程基础,熟悉相关的开发工具和语言,比如Solidity等。如果你缺乏技术能力,可以寻找合作伙伴或团队来共同完成这部分工作。

                            4. 游戏测试与迭代

                            完成开发后,测试是不可或缺的一步。你需要进行多轮的测试来发现并排除漏洞,同时也可以根据测试反馈对游戏进行调整和。确保游戏的稳定性和安全性,从而提升用户体验。

                            5. 市场推广与用户获取

                            最后,项目完成后就需要进入市场推广阶段。通过社交媒体、游戏社区、区块链论坛等渠道宣传你的游戏。可以考虑一些推广活动,比如空投、奖励机制等,吸引用户参与,增加游戏的知名度和用户活跃度。

                            常见问题解答

                            制作区块链游戏需要哪些技术技能?

                            制作一款成功的区块链游戏,需要多方面的技术技能和知识背景。以下是一些关键技术:

                            1. 编程语言

                            首先,你需要掌握一些编程语言。例如,Solidity用于以太坊的智能合约开发,JavaScript和TypeScript用来开发游戏前端。对于后端开发,Node.js也是一个不错的选择。

                            2. 区块链知识

                            深入理解区块链的基本概念与操作是必须的。你需要了解区块链的工作原理,智能合约的运作,交易的执行过程以及如何确保资产的安全等。同时,了解不同区块链平台的特点和优缺点,有助于选择最合适你的游戏的技术架构。

                            3. 游戏设计与开发知识

                            游戏的设计与开发并非易事,你需要了解游戏机制、用户体验、图形设计等方面的知识。学习一些游戏开发引擎(如Unity、Unreal Engine)的使用,可以帮助你更轻松地创建游戏原型。

                            4. 数据分析技能

                            制作游戏并不是一成不变的过程,游戏上线后需要对用户数据进行分析,以此做出改进和调整。因此,掌握数据分析的基本技能,可以帮助你更好地理解玩家行为,游戏体验。

                            如何确保区块链游戏的安全性?

                            安全性是任何区块链项目中的首要考虑,尤其是在游戏中,涉及到真实财富的交易和虚拟资产的管理。以下是一些确保安全性的措施:

                            1. 完善的智能合约审计

                            智能合约是区块链游戏的根基,因此必须确保其代码的安全性与可靠性。在发布前,可以寻求专业的第三方公司对智能合约进行审计,发现潜在的漏洞与问题。

                            2. 加强用户身份验证

                            在游戏中,进行一些身份认证措施可以有效防止恶意攻击,如使用多重身份验证,确保用户账户的安全。同时,可以引入KYC(了解你的客户)机制,从而减少欺诈行为。

                            3. 分布式存储与备份

                            游戏数据应该采取分布式存储的方式,防止集中式存储导致数据丢失或遭到攻击。同时,要定期进行数据备份,以应对不可预见的问题。

                            4. 管理系统漏洞

                            对于游戏中可能存在的各种系统漏洞,开发者应该建立健全的监测机制,及时发现并进行修复。此外,给予用户反馈的渠道,以便他们能尽快报告遇到的问题,也是十分重要的。

                            如何设计区块链游戏的经济模型?

                            区块链游戏的经济模型是其成功的关键之一,合理的经济模型不仅可以吸引玩家,还能激励玩家参与和投资。以下是设计经济模型的一些建议:

                            1. 资产的稀缺性与独特性

                            在设计游戏内的虚拟资产时,可以考虑引入稀缺性的概念,只有有限数量的稀有物品可以被玩家获取。这不仅能增强游戏的趣味性,也能增加资产的价值。比如,设计独特的游戏角色和限量版道具,可以提升玩家的收集欲望。

                            2. 激励机制

                            多样化的激励机制可以有效提高玩家的活跃度。例如,可以设计一些成就系统,通过玩家的参与与努力,给予玩家代币、道具等奖励。此外,通过引入交易所,允许玩家在游戏中自由交易,可以提升游戏的经济活跃度。

                            3. 可持续发展

                            一个合理的经济模型必须具备可持续性。设计一个平衡的收益与支出模型,确保玩家的收益不会导致经济崩溃。可以考虑设置某种机制,让一部分收益回流到系统,加强游戏的生态稳定性。

                            4. 社区建设与参与

                            玩家的参与和社区建设对经济模型至关重要。可以通过引导玩家参与游戏的设计和开发过程,增强玩家的归属感与参与感,从而提高他们对游戏的忠诚度。定期举行社区活动和赛事,可以激活玩家的积极性,促进游戏的长期发展。

                            如何进行区块链游戏的市场推广?

                            市场推广是游戏成败的关键,好的推广策略能够使得游戏获得更高的曝光率和用户流量。以下是几个有效的市场推广手段:

                            1. 社交媒体营销

                            借助社交媒体平台(如Twitter、Facebook、Reddit等)传播游戏信息,可以迅速吸引大量潜在玩家。定期更新游戏进展,与玩家保持互动,增强用户黏性。

                            2. 合作与跨界推广

                            与其他区块链项目、游戏开发者、社区等进行合作,开展联合活动,可以提升游戏的曝光率。举办AMA(问答会)、在线聚会等活动,直接与玩家沟通,获得反馈。

                            3. 游戏内活动与奖励

                            通过举办线上活动、赛事等方式,可以吸引玩家参与。同时,设计合理的奖励机制,提升玩家的参与积极性。让玩家在活动中获得实实在在的虚拟资产,能够有效增大他们的游戏体验。

                            4. 内容营销与教育

                            制作相关的优质内容,如教程、游戏攻略、开发过程分享等,发布在社区、博客等平台,可以帮助新玩家快速上手,并吸引更多用户关注。此外,开展相关主题的线上课程与讲座,可以从教育的角度进一步吸引玩家的兴趣。

                            总结来说,自制区块链游戏是一个充满机遇与挑战的过程。通过合理的设计与有效的推广,你可以在这个新兴市场中占据一席之地。希望本文对有志于进入区块链游戏领域的你有所帮助,祝你在这个充满激情与创意的旅程中取得成功!

                            • Tags
                            • 区块链游戏,自制游戏,加密货币